Provisioning amusement machines, traditionally found in public venues, for temporary use at private residences, corporate events, or other gatherings is a service increasingly available. This arrangement allows individuals or organizations to enjoy the interactive entertainment of classic and contemporary coin-operated systems without the long-term commitment or investment associated with ownership. As an illustration, a company might procure several units for a staff appreciation day, or a family could obtain one for a birthday party.
The appeal of this service lies in its capacity to enhance social interactions and provide nostalgic entertainment. These machines often evoke fond memories and create a shared experience among users. Historically, arcades were community hubs, and replicating that atmosphere, even briefly, can significantly contribute to the ambiance of an event. Moreover, the logistical simplicity of outsourcing the setup and removal of these bulky devices provides considerable convenience to the renter, mitigating potential transportation and storage challenges.
